San Roque l'Acebal is a parish in Llanes municipality, in eastern Asturias, Spain. It is located in the central area of the conceyu, and is surrounded by the parishes of Cue, Purón, Andrín and Llanes.

Vidiago is one of 28 parishes in Llanes, a municipality within the province and autonomous community of Asturias, in northern Spain. Vidiago is situated 4½ km east of Cue.
